    Clutch Recommendations

    Looking to get the clutch and flywheel replaced on my 08 E90 320d 177hp. Its not slipping yet but it is the original clutch with 250k on it and has a bit of judder from cold and notchy gear changes.
    Have used Motor Confidence in the past but unfortunately they're no longer around so has anyone any recommendations of a good mechanic to replace clutch and flywheel and what would be an approx. cost?

    A LuK clutch & flywheel kit is €530+ alone and maybe €300 fitting (guessing 4-5hrs) - totally dependent on your chosen mechanic labour rate of course.....

    https://www.auto-doc.ie/luk/9980810



    At that mileage, you'd need to think if it's actually worth replacing tbh - what other big ticket items (if not already done) may not be far behind - timing chain/turbo/EGR/DPF/Injectors/Suspension Refreshes etc.

    If you're 250k in on the original clutch, and its not slipping, I'd consider not to tempt fate by taking it apart and think of maybe just changing the fluid to see if that helps with the judder and notchiness. Taking something a bit older apart tends to cause ripple effects imho.

    I thought the original clutch needed doing on my first e39 at around 115k miles for similar reasons, but on my spanner man's advice we changed the fluid and I know the same clutch made it close to 190k when the buddy I sold it to at 144k sold it on. Lost sight of it then, so don't know if it was ever changed
